How did Mike Austin hit 515 yards?

How did Mike Austin hit 515 yards?

He was 95. Austin is best known for a 515-yard drive made during a 1974 U.S. National Seniors Open championship in Las Vegas, when he was 64. He used a steel-shafted persimmon wood driver and a balata-covered ball and had a 27-mph tail wind. The drive is recognized by the Guinness Book of World Records.

What happened to Mike Austin?

On a golf course in 1954, Austin was struck in the right eye by an errant drive, a blow so severe that the eye came partially out of the socket and the vision in it was lost for more than a year. “But I still had the other one,” the Woodland Hills resident said with a grin.

What happened to Mike Dunaway?

Mike Dunaway, one of golf’s most popular and influential long-drive specialists, died Sept. 29 in Rogers, Ark., of complications related to diabetes. He was 59. “He was the first person I ever saw who could it long like that,” Art Sellinger, two-time World Long Drive champion, said of Dunaway.

Has anyone ever made a hole in one on a par 5?

It’s a “1” on a par 5, which believe it or not, has actually happened a handful of times. A condor was scored without cutting over a dogleg by Mike Crean at Green Valley Ranch Golf Club in Denver, Colorado, in 2002, when he holed his drive at the 517 yard par-5 9th. This is the longest hole-in-one on record.
